India Time Zone

Offset: I is 9 hours ahead Greenwich Mean Time (GMT) and is used in Military

Daylight Saving: Clocks in India Time Zone (I) do not change for daylight saving time, so I stays the same throughout the year. Other time zones may set clocks forward in summer and back in winter.

I representations, usage and related time zones

W3C/ISO-8601: International standard covering representation and exchange of dates and time-related data
  • +09 - basic short
  • +0900 - basic
  • +09:00 - extended
Email/RFC-2822: Internet Message Format Date Standard, typically used for timestamps in email headers
  • +0900 - sign character (+) followed by a four digit time providing hours (09) and minutes (00) of the offset. Indicates an offset of nine hours to the east of the zero meridian.
Military/NATO: Used by the U.S. military, Chinese military and others
  • India - Military abbreviation for I
  • I - short form of 'India'
